Fully trained in the art of Krav Maga, Kirsty punched and kicked her mugger off and made her casting call. Despite what she'd gone through on the way, Kirsty impressed judges enough to become a finalist in Miss Universe UK.
Speaking to the Manchester Evening News, the 26-year-old model spoke of the importance of self-defence:
"Self-defence has been an interest of mine for many years and I want to emphasise to other women that it’s imperative to learn how to look after ourselves... "I really believe the mugger thought I would be an easy target, relying on catching somebody off-guard or vulnerable in high heels – I’m pleased I showed him otherwise"Paula Abbandonato, from Miss Universe Great Britain, said: “The way Kirsty handled the situation is a lesson to us all. I’m very proud of her for carrying on with the interview despite what had just happened minutes before. She only mentioned the incident when I remarked on the smashed up state of her phone which was sitting on the interview table." Turns out you CAN have beauty and kick ass.
